Solve a formula when the target variable appears in more than one term
Problem
Given \(A=lw+lh\) with \(w+h\ne~0\), solve for \(l\). Factor the repeated \(l\) from the two terms before dividing by its full coefficient.
Big Picture
What this problem is really about
Since the target variable appears in two terms, dividing immediately would miss part of its coefficient. We’ll factor the repeated variable from both terms, treat the remaining sum as one complete multiplier, and divide by that grouped quantity only after using the given nonzero restriction.
